So a lot of people were disappointed that Apple didn't unveil the iPhone5 but looking at the iPhone 4S there is something to be excited about..

First and foremost Apple are now using Qualcomm as their chipset provider (used to be Infineon). This means that at some point you will see the diagnostic port being available either through special carrier builds or by someone jailbreaking it. This means you could be using it with TEMS, Nemo etc soon. I have already seen it being used with QxDM.

As you probably already know from an HSPA perspective it will support 14.4Mbps DL and 5.7Mbps UL. Nothing too exciting here.

Another important fact is that it will support Rx diversity. In theory this could improve performance quite a bit.

Finally it will also support CPC (continuous packet connectivity) if enabled in the carrier build. So be prepared to test CPC as obviously Apple will be keen to improve their battery life with it.

Use the following code to enter iPhone Field Test menu

*3001#12345#*
